Argentina is making it harder for people to buy U.S. dollars to pay for travel abroad. A new rule published Monday says anyone wanting to buy dollars for travel must first prove their money was obtained legally, and provide the tax agency with trip details including why, when and where they are traveling. President Cristina Fernandez is cracking down to keep hard currency from flowing out of Argentina, which needs the dollars to maintain its central bank reserves and pay debts. Russian tycoon Mikhail Fridman on Monday May 28, 2012 unexpectedly announced his resignation as chief executive of TNK-BP, the Russian venture of British oil company BP. TNK-BP said in a statement that Fridman has submitted a letter of resignation as CEO and chairman of the management board and is due to step down in 30 days. It did not specify the reason, but BP's representative in Russia, Vladimir Buyanov, said Fridman left the company for "personal reasons."
